SEX EDUCATION: FOR BOYS

What is the need for social acceptance to a boy?

Boy is expected to play the adult approved masculine sex role in society. Boys have quite an idealistic view of the society and hence their values, beliefs, life style, code of conduct, often come in conflict with those upheld by the elders. Apparently his behaviour seems to be anti social but he needs to be accepted, assisted and guided by the adult world.

How peer group puts influence on boys?

Peer group influence is so great that any boy will do anything to get the acceptance of the group. In fact friends of the same age, have greater influence on his attitudes, speech, interests, appearance and behaviour than family, confirmity to the group by way of dress, speech, forms of behaviour are essential for his acceptance by the group. Later on, however, this influence reduces.

What is the need for religious authenticity to boys?

Boys are often unjustly accused of being irreligious when they come into conflict with and question the values of the institutionalised religion. They look for authenticity in their religious leaders and in the values they preach. They place greater importance on personal religion.

How boys feel need for achievements?

Achievements in sports, studies or social activities bring a lot of personal satisfaction and prestige and recognition in the eyes of their peers. Boys are very competitive and their aspirations are unrealistic.

Do boys realise need for economic independence?

The boy has a grater independence and soon he realises that money is the key to independence and so he becomes serious about the choice of a profession in line.

What about emotional independence of boys

Boys are more balanced in the expression of their emotions and are less easily hurt in their feelings than girls. Their emotional maturity and independence to a great extent is based on the satisfaction of their need to have friends to whom they can disclose their attitudes, feelings and personal problems.
